From a sociological point of view, the article examines the problem of differentiation of Russian schools, which came in the post-Soviet era to replace the relative equality of educational opportunities. The differentiation of schools, presumably, did not lead to the differentiation of Russian teachers. In general, there are few studies comparing schools and teachers in different schools by any parameter. The everyday practices of teachers are also poorly studied by both sociology and social psychology and social pedagogy. The current moment of time is unique because the restrictions introduced during the pandemic have created new conditions for the work of educational institutions. In this regard, it was decided to study the differences in the attitude of school teachers that have the status of a gymnasium or lyceum, and schools that do not have such a status, to the conditions and opportunities for the manifestation of activity and initiatives, as well as differences in the practices of professional activity, including during pandemics. The research method is a questionnaire survey. The empirical object was the teachers of the middle and senior level of secondary schools in the city of Novosibirsk. Differences in teachers› perception of conditions and opportunities for the manifestation of activity were revealed, as well as differences in the practices of manifestation of activity, indicating a more favorable situation in gymnasiums and lyceums than in schools. There were no types of teacher activity in which school teachers would be more active than teachers of gymnasiums and lyceums. A common problem for teachers in both types of educational institutions is overload, which is felt more strongly by teachers in gymnasiums and lyceums. The possibilities of attracting outside organizations of specialists to the school are discussed as a solution to the problem of teacher overload and elimination of inequality of opportunities.

Collaboration in all educational institutions including pre-school establishments is a topical issue especially within the framework of competence-based learning approaches. The aim of the study was to find out what is the collaboration between pre-school and parents in relation to the acquisition of pre-school curriculum which in Latvia is defined as compulsory for children in the age of 5 to 6 (7) years. A quantitative approach was used in the research and two surveys were conducted in April 2020. Both parents and pre-school teachers who work with 5 to 6 (7) year old children were asked to participate in the on-line survey, which was developed in the platform VisiDati.lv. Analysis of collaboration between parents and preschool was based on the framework of six types of school-family-community involvement created by J.L. Epstein. The research analysis revealed that pre-school teachers and parents have different understandings of the child’s need for parental support so that parents can get involved and promote the acquisition of compulsory pre-school curriculum. Teachers and parents have clear communication channels to fully exchange the necessary information, however, to form collaboration, teachers have difficulties in developing individual curricula in some cases. The research results are useful to understand what hinders cooperation and how to improve it.

According to the Ministry of Health the number of nurse graduates per year is 46,865 people, the annual national need is 24,825, and the excess production of nurses is 11,067-22,060 per year. The increase in educational institutions has an impact on increasing graduates, nursing students are the generation of nurses, so this situation is very worrying to the nursing profession. The purpose of this study was to study the perceptions of Diploma 3 Nursing students at Bethesda Yakkum Yogyakarta Nursing School about the influence of nurses' workforce escalation. This study uses a Qualitative Design with a Phenomenology approach. The instruments used were human instruments with interview guidelines. The population was 61 Diploma 3 Nursing students in semester VI, samples were taken by purposive sampling of 5 participants. The analysis used is content analysis, and the triangulation technique used is source triangulation. This study shows students know the current condition of nurses, an increase in nurses makes students disappointed with the lecture process that has been undertaken, educational institutions increase so that graduates increase, but absorption is not optimal. This situation will result in unemployed nurses and nurses not working according to the profession. The hope of government students is to open up employment opportunities so nurses can contribute to the country in health development. Although students know about the escalation of nurses, but students are optimistic, confident in their abilities, will be entrepreneurial in health, and knowledge can be beneficial to the surrounding. Keywords: Nursing Students, Nurse Personnel, Nurse Escalation
